      In the Lithuanian A League, the 23rd - round encounter sees the 5th - placed Suduva host the 7th - placed Hegelmann. After 19 rounds, Suduva has 7 wins, 9 draws, and 3 losses, accumulating 30 points. They've been in great form, with 3 wins and 2 draws in their last 5 games, remaining unbeaten. At home, they average 1.32 goals per match, showing a stable offensive - defensive rhythm. In 3 out of their last 5 games, they've scored over 3 goals, indicating a strong desire to secure points and qualify for European competitions. On the other hand, Hegelmann has only 3 wins, 10 draws, and 6 losses, with 19 points. They lead the league in the number of draws. Their defense has significant flaws, conceding 29 goals in 19 rounds. In their last 5 games, they've had 2 draws and 3 losses, failing to secure a win.       Let's start with the home team, Suduva. After 19 rounds this season, they have 7 wins, 9 draws and 3 losses, accumulating 29 points and sitting in 5th place. The team has been in excellent form recently. In their last 8 matches across all competitions, they've achieved 4 wins and 4 draws, remaining unbeaten, and are currently on a 3 - game winning streak. Their home ground is like a stronghold. After 9 home games at the start of the season, they had 5 wins and 4 draws, remaining unbeaten with an average of only 0.55 goals conceded per game. However, this team with a solid defense isn't without concerns. Their major weakness is that when the full - backs push forward, their back - tracking speed is relatively slow. Nearly half of their goals conceded come from counter - attacks. In terms of personnel, the absence of Agbor and Yusuke Omori has also significantly reduced the team's attacking ability.
